Why should we learn Hindi Language?

~Hindi doesn't have many phonic variations, so it is easy to learn.

~Hindi is one of the World's most spoken languages.

~Hindi is a sweet language which is Good to ears.

~Hindi is a mandatory language in Indian Schools.

How to learn Hindi Language?

Big NO for direct Writing. The LSRW technique of language learning is very important. This podcast is for the guided reading, followed by writing. You need to buy the paperback book named- My Hindi, मेरी हिंदी by Jaspreet Kaur for guided reading.
